Epusdt与独角数卡完美集成:打造电商USDT支付解决方案

【免费下载链接】epusdt 开源优雅的跨平台usdt收付中间件 Easy Payment USDT——epsdt 【免费下载链接】epusdt 项目地址: https://gitcode.com/gh_mirrors/ep/epusdt

Epusdt作为一款开源优雅的跨平台USDT收付中间件,与独角数卡(Dujiaoka)的无缝集成,为电商平台提供了高效、安全的USDT支付解决方案。本文将详细介绍如何通过简单配置实现两者的完美对接,帮助商家快速开启加密货币支付通道。

为什么选择Epusdt+独角数卡组合?

在数字经济快速发展的今天,加密货币支付已成为电商领域的新趋势。Epusdt作为轻量级USDT收付中间件,具备跨平台部署、低延迟交易确认和完善的安全机制等优势。而独角数卡作为成熟的数字商品销售系统,通过与Epusdt集成,可快速获得USDT支付能力,满足用户多元化支付需求。

核心优势:

  • 零手续费:直接对接TRC20/ERC20网络,无第三方支付平台抽成
  • 实时到账:区块链交易秒级确认,提升用户支付体验
  • 开源可控:全代码开源,支持自定义扩展和二次开发
  • 多链支持:兼容波场、以太坊等主流公链的USDT支付

集成准备:环境与资源

在开始集成前,请确保您已准备以下环境和资源:

  1. 服务器环境

    • 推荐配置:2核4G内存,Linux系统(CentOS/Ubuntu均可)
    • 已安装Git、Docker和Docker Compose
  2. 必要资源

    • 独角数卡系统(已安装并正常运行)
    • Epusdt中间件源码:通过git clone https://gitcode.com/gh_mirrors/ep/epusdt获取
    • USDT钱包地址(用于接收支付款项)

详细集成步骤

1. 部署Epusdt服务

首先通过Docker快速部署Epusdt服务,执行以下命令:

# 克隆项目代码
git clone https://gitcode.com/gh_mirrors/ep/epusdt
cd epusdt

# 使用Docker Compose启动服务
docker-compose up -d

服务启动后,Epusdt将在本地8000端口运行,可通过http://localhost:8000访问管理界面。

2. 配置独角数卡支付通道

登录独角数卡后台,进入支付通道管理页面,点击"新增支付方式",按以下参数配置:

Epusdt与独角数卡支付通道配置界面

关键配置项说明

  • 支付名称:建议填写"USDT(TRC20)"
  • 商户ID:填写Epusdt配置的商户ID
  • 商户密钥:填写Epusdt生成的API密钥
  • 支付处理路由:填写/pay/epusdt
  • 支付标识:填写epusdt
  • 支付方式:选择"跳转"或"扫码"(推荐跳转模式)

3. 站点与数据库配置

在服务器管理面板中添加独角数卡站点,配置数据库连接信息:

独角数卡站点配置界面

数据库配置要点

  • 数据库类型选择MySQL
  • 字符集设置为utf8mb4
  • 数据库账号建议单独创建,提高安全性
  • 根目录指向独角数卡程序所在路径

4. 验证集成效果

完成配置后,在独角数卡前台提交订单,选择USDT支付方式,系统将自动跳转到Epusdt支付页面。用户完成支付后,订单状态将实时更新为"已支付"。

技术原理:支付流程解析

Epusdt与独角数卡的集成基于API接口实现,支付流程如下:

USDT支付实现原理流程图

  1. 订单创建:用户在独角数卡提交订单后,系统调用Epusdt API创建支付订单
  2. 地址生成:Epusdt动态生成唯一的USDT收款地址(带金额尾差标识)
  3. 支付监控:Epusdt监听区块链网络,实时检测对应地址的USDT到账情况
  4. 自动回调:确认到账后,Epusdt通过API通知独角数卡更新订单状态
  5. 资金归集:系统定期将分散的USDT自动归集到主钱包地址

常见问题与解决方案

Q1: 支付后订单状态未更新怎么办?

A: 首先检查Epusdt服务是否正常运行,可通过docker logs epusdt查看日志。其次确认回调地址是否正确配置,回调URL应为http://yourdomain.com/api/v1/order/callback

Q2: 如何切换USDT网络(TRC20/ERC20)?

A: 编辑Epusdt配置文件src/config/config.go,修改CryptoConfig部分的ChainType参数,支持tron(TRC20)和ethereum(ERC20)两种网络。

Q3: 如何提高支付确认速度?

A: 可在Epusdt配置中适当降低确认区块数要求(默认6个区块),但建议不低于3个区块以确保交易安全性。

总结

通过Epusdt与独角数卡的集成,电商平台可以快速接入USDT支付功能,为用户提供更灵活的支付选择。整个集成过程无需复杂的开发工作,通过简单配置即可完成部署。如需进一步定制化开发,可参考项目中的插件开发文档plugins/dujiaoka/,实现更多个性化功能。

随着加密货币支付的普及,这种开源、高效的支付解决方案将帮助商家在数字经济时代抢占先机,提升用户体验和支付转化率。

【免费下载链接】epusdt 开源优雅的跨平台usdt收付中间件 Easy Payment USDT——epsdt 【免费下载链接】epusdt 项目地址: https://gitcode.com/gh_mirrors/ep/epusdt

Logo

电商企业物流数字化转型必备!快递鸟 API 接口,72 小时快速完成物流系统集成。全流程实战1V1指导,营造开放的API技术生态圈。

更多推荐